Transaction ae28ca697a2e44141762c997f152bedde1736c1d45eb9f5e22d69a14fb18c25a
1 Input
1 Output
-
ae28ca697a2e44141762c997f152bedde1736c1d45eb9f5e22d69a14fb18c25a:0
- value
- 156834
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0e269305ac17cec222a0a87b0be157729436f57 OP_EQUAL
- address
- 3LjVhkQXeaAatiNHaxSxGtgoqrTk2ao56R